Step 1: Assessment and Containment
Our team will arrive quickly to assess the situation and contain the damage. We’ll use specialized equipment to prevent further water from entering the area and to keep your property safe from further damage. This is a critical step in preventing long-term problems and reducing costs.
Step 2: Water Extraction
We’ll use powerful pumps and wet vacuums to extract water from your property as quickly and efficiently as possible. Our goal is to remove as much water as possible within the first 60 minutes of arrival.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Our team will use advanced moisture-reading technology to find out the extent of the damage and to ensure your property is completely dry before proceeding with repairs. We’ll use specialized equipment to speed up the drying process and to prevent mold growth.
Step 4: Repair and Reconstruction
Once your property is dry, our team will repair or replace any damaged pipes, fixtures, and surrounding areas. We’ll work with you to ensure that your property is restored to its original condition.
Step 5: Final Inspection and Cleanup
Our team will conduct a final inspection to ensure that your property is completely dry and safe for occupancy. We’ll also clean up any remaining debris and dispose of any contaminated materials.

Supply Line Break Water Removal Cost in Glenns Ferry, ID
The cost of a Supply Line Break Water Removal service can vary based on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Glenns Ferry, ID. These are estimates, not guarantees, and the actual cost may be higher or lower.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water extraction and drying | $500 – $2,500 | The size of the affected area and the amount of water present. |
| Pipe repair or replacement | $500 – $5,000 | The type and complexity of the repair, as well as the materials needed. |
| Drywall repair or replacement | $500 – $3,000 | The size of the affected area and the extent of the damage. |
| Insulation replacement | $500 – $2,000 | The size of the affected area and the type of insulation used. |
| Moisture-reading technology and equipment rental | $200 – $1,000 | The size of the affected area and the complexity of the job. |
| Disinfection and sanitizing | $200 – $1,000 | The size of the affected area and the extent of the contamination. |
